- The distance between Hughenden, Queensland, Australia and Gravette, Ar, Usa is approximately 14,126 km or 8,778 mi.
- To reach Hughenden, Queensland in this distance one would set out from Gravette, Ar bearing 270.2°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Hughenden, Queensland bearing 239.4° or WSW .
- Hughenden, Queensland has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Gravette, Ar has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Hughenden, Queensland is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ome whereas Gravette, Ar is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 9.5 °C (17.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.7 °C (21.1°F) less in Hughenden, Queensland.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 679.7 mm (26.8 in) less which is equivalent to 679.7 l/m² (16.68 US gal/ft²) or 6,797,000 l/ha (726,644 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14° higher in Hughenden, Queensland than in Gravette, Ar.
